crime
n
1
(a) [C] offence for which one may be punished by law 罪; 罪行
commit a serious crime 犯重罪
a minor crime like shoplifting 入店行窃之类的小罪
convicted of crimes against humanity 被判犯有违反人性的罪行.
(b) [U] such offences; law-breaking 犯罪活动; 不法行为
an increase in crime 犯罪活动的增加
The police prevent and detect crime. 警察的职责是防止和侦查犯罪活动.
He took to a life of crime, ie became a criminal. 他已沦为罪犯.
[attrib 作定语]
crime prevention, rates 防止犯罪的措施、 犯罪率
crime fiction, writers, novels, etc, ie dealing with crime, its detection, etc 描写犯罪活动的小说、 作家、 长篇小说等.
2 (usu 通常作 a crime) [sing]
foolish or immoral act 愚蠢的行为; 缺德行为
It's a crime to waste money like that. 那样浪费金钱是一种罪过.
It's a crime the way he bullies his children. 像他那样欺负自己的孩子真缺德.
